Commonwealth Games tickets can be used on Delhi Metro

Commonwealth Games tickets can also be used as tickets for using the Delhi Metro system on specific dates and venues. So, visitors won't have to buy separate metro tickets.

The games tickets will be provided with special foils which will facilitate their travel by the Metro system, said a DMRC statement. The Commonwealth Games tickets, which will be date, venue and event specific, will have two detachable foils for up and down journey by the Metro. These foils will have the same unique serial numbers, which will be mentioned on the games ticket and will be valid for that venue and date only.

The manual gates at the stations will be used for the entry and exit of the commuters holding these games tickets. Guards and volunteers from DMRC will verify the foils by perforating them and will collect them from the commuters at the exit station.

The Delhi Metro is spread over 125 km network and carries about 1.1 million commuters.
